[PATCH v3 1/3] clk: s2mps11: Add support for S2MPS14 clocks

From: Krzysztof Kozlowski
Date: Mon Mar 17 2014 - 05:20:03 EST


This patch adds support for S2MPS14 PMIC clocks (BT and AP) to the
s2mps11 clock driver.

diff --git a/drivers/clk/Kconfig b/drivers/clk/Kconfig
index 6f56d3a4f010..8f9ce8ba036d 100644
--- a/drivers/clk/Kconfig
+++ b/drivers/clk/Kconfig
@@ -65,12 +65,12 @@ config COMMON_CLK_SI570
clock generators.

config COMMON_CLK_S2MPS11
- tristate "Clock driver for S2MPS11/S5M8767 MFD"
+ tristate "Clock driver for S2MPS1X/S5M8767 MFD"
depends on MFD_SEC_CORE
---help---
- This driver supports S2MPS11/S5M8767 crystal oscillator clock. These
- multi-function devices have 3 fixed-rate oscillators, clocked at
- 32KHz each.
+ This driver supports S2MPS11/S2MPS14/S5M8767 crystal oscillator
+ clock. These multi-function devices have two (S2MPS14) or three
+ (S2MPS11, S5M8767) fixed-rate oscillators, clocked at 32KHz each.
